Bihar Chief Minister Nitish Kumar’s remark “Mahila ho, jaanti nahi ho (you are a woman, you don’t know)” directed at RJD Masaurhi MLA Rekha Paswan at the state assembly has evoked strong reactions.

RJD’s Tejashwi Prasad Yadav, called the remarks “uncivilised and undesirable”. Leader of the opposition in the state legislative council, Rabri Devi, said, "This has not happened for the first time with the CM. People know that he (CM) has no respect for women. Whatever he has done today in the assembly, is sheer insult to women.

The Bihar CM was explaining to the state assembly how his regime had moved the Supreme Court against Patna High Court scrapping its decision to raise reservation from 50 per cent to 65 per cent. He also said the state had requested the Centre to include Bihar’s demand for an increase in quota in the 9th Schedule of the Constitution to provide it legal and constitutional immunity.

The Opposition started shouting and raising slogans while Kumar was speaking. The RJD women legislators were vocally protesting, chanting "Nitish Kumar Hai Hai" (Down with Nitish Kumar). The Bihar CM then lost his cool. “Mahila ho, jaanti nahi ho.” Amid an almost instantaneous reaction from the Opposition, he said, “Arre bol rahi hai.. Kahan se aake? In logon ke saath aake. In logon ne mahila ko aage badhaya tha? (She is at least speaking. You know how? She has come this far despite keeping the company of these people (RJD). Do you think they ever promoted women?”

RJD MLA Rekha Devi later told PTI that Kumar’s comments were “insulting to a woman”. “We are here today because of our leader and party supremo Lalu Prasad and not because of Nitish Kumar. He has insulted a Dalit legislator today in the house. It seems that he (CM) has no control over his mind," she said.

Meanwhile, JD(U) spokesperson Neeraj Kumar defended the CM. Kumar said the CM’s “speech should be listened to in full rather than taking out a portion to use for a political purpose”.

This is not the first time Kumar has sparked a controversy with his speeches in the Bihar Assembly. In November 2023, he had said women should be educated as it would enable them to avoid sexual intercourse from resulting in pregnancy.
